Tianjiu Therapy 2020 –“Cultivating Yang in Spring and Summer - Preventing Winter Diseases in Summer”

Registration Begins: 8 June 2020 (Monday), 10:00 am

Integrative Medical Centre, CUHK (IMC) will provide Tianjiu Therapy from July to August 2020. Interested parties are welcome to register through our website and hotline. Tianjiu Therapy is carried out on the three hottest days in the year according to the 24 Chinese solar terms. By applying warm-natured herbal patches on certain acupoints to stimulate body to regulate the meridian system and to improve immunity based on the principles of “Cultivating Yang-energy in spring and summer time (春夏養陽)” and “Preventing winter-occurring diseases in summer (冬病夏防)”. Tianjiu Therapy is suitable for individuals especially with stuffy nose, runny nose, asthma, stomach pain, diarrhea, dysmenorrhea, cold (recurrent) etc..

Also, Portable Chinese Medicine Herbal Sachets, which are suitable for above individuals with Tianjiu Therapy, are available for purchase at IMC (HK$33 each).
